Bill Text: NY S07291 | 2017-2018 | General Assembly | Introduced


Bill Title: Relates to the services provided for the care demonstration program established by the office for people with developmental disabilities, the monitoring of such program and the effectiveness thereof.

Spectrum: Partisan Bill (Republican 1-0)

Status: (Passed) 2018-12-07 - SIGNED CHAP.377 [S07291 Detail]

        AN ACT to amend a chapter of the laws of 2017, relating to requiring the
          office for people with developmental  disabilities  to  establish  the
          care  demonstration  program, as proposed in legislative bills numbers
          S. 5681 and A. 7399-A, in relation to the services provided, the moni-
          toring of such program and the effectiveness  thereof;  and  providing
          for the repeal of certain provisions of such chapter relating thereto
          The  People of the State of New York, represented in Senate and Assem-
        bly, do enact as follows:
     1    Section 1. Section 2 of a chapter of the laws  of  2017,  relating  to
     2  requiring  the  office  for  people  with  developmental disabilities to
     3  establish the care demonstration program,  as  proposed  in  legislative
     4  bills numbers S. 5681 and A. 7399-A is REPEALED.
     5    § 2. Sections 1, 3 and 4 of a chapter of the laws of 2017, relating to
     6  requiring  the  office  for  people  with  developmental disabilities to
     7  establish the care demonstration program,  as  proposed  in  legislative
     8  bills numbers S. 5681 and A. 7399-A, are amended to read as follows:
     9    Section 1. (a) The commissioner of the office for people with develop-
    10  mental  disabilities  shall establish the care demonstration program, to
    11  utilize the state workforce to provide community based care to  individ-
    12  uals with developmental disabilities.
    13    (b)  The  services  provided  by these pilots [shall] may include, but
    14  shall not be limited to:
    15    (i) community habilitation;
    16    (ii) in-home respite;
    17    (iii) pathways to employment;
    18    (iv) supported employment (SEMP); and
    19    (v) community prevocational services.
    20    § [3] 2. The commissioner of the office for people  with  disabilities
    21  shall  promulgate  all  rules and regulations necessary to implement the
    22  provisions of this section.
    23    § [4] 3. This act shall take effect immediately and shall  expire  and
    24  be  deemed  repealed  March  31, [2021] 2020; provided however, that all
